What the Evidence Says

AI-generated · Qwen 3.6 · grounded in 1 source · methodology

Boswellia extract is supported by moderate evidence for its potential to reduce inflammation and manage joint pain. Research indicates it may inhibit pro-inflammatory enzymes to support musculoskeletal health. The ingredient profile maintains a high safety rating for general use.

Directions for Use

Take 1 each of Shallakhills capsule & Guggulhills tablet twice daily preferably after meals or as recommended by the Healthcare Practitioner. For better results it should be taken with warm water.

Direction for use : As a dietary supplement take 2 softgel capsules of Arthohills in the morning with water or milk. It should ideally be taken on empty stomach before meals. Take 1 each of Shallakhills capsule & Guggulhills tablet twice daily preferably after meals or as recommended by the Healthcare Practitioner. For better results it should be taken with warm water.

Warnings & Precautions

Caution : Pregnant or lactating women are advised to consume herbal products under the advice of the Healthcare Practitioner.
